The Ogden baseball team opened its postseason run defeating Panorama 5–1 in the first round of the Class 2A Substate 8 tournament Monday, July 7, at home.
Ogden wasted no time getting on the board, scoring 2 runs in the first, 2 more in the second, and adding another in the fourth to build a 5–0 lead.
Panorama managed a single run in the top of the seventh, but it wasn’t enough to threaten Ogden’s control of the game.
Keagan Ristvedt led the Bulldogs at the plate with 3 hits, 2 runs scored, and an RBI.
Brody Burdette added a hit and an RBI, while Tanner Rohe, Hunter Mitchels, and CeJay Jones each crossed the plate.
Colson Carson, Treyton Mitchell, and Christian Thede also chipped in with hits.
On the mound, Carson struck out 9 in a complete game victory.
With the win, Ogden improves to 13–15 overall, while Panorama ends its season at 5–18.
Ogden advances to the Substate 8 quarterfinals, where they’ll face Woodward-Granger (11–12) tonight at 5 p.m. in Neola.
